### Enable permessage-deflate on Wrenline gateway

Adds opt-in compression for websocket frames. Compression is disabled for authenticated channels to avoid CRIME-style leakage; only public ticker streams compress. Context takeover is off, window size capped to bound memory per connection. Benchmarks from the Tolverby staging run attached. The chosen constants are listed below.

tuning table, kawep-tawif:
CAPS = {
    "olidor": 80,
    "belion": 7,
    "quenys": 225,
    "druox": 839,
    "fraath": 482,
}

## SQL Linting

All SQL files at Bramblegate must pass `sqlcheck` before merge. Rules enforce uppercase keywords, explicit column lists (no `SELECT *`), and snake_case identifiers. The linter validates schema references against a live shadow database, so it needs network access during CI and local runs. Before your first run, configure the linter's schema probe with the connection string below.

primary connection of fajog-bageg = clickhouse://tamion_svc:0nS8bDSETpHjj2@db-cbc5.nelvrocorp.example:5432/nordor

## Escalation — ResetWorks revamp

If the new password reset flow errors exceed 5% for 10 minutes, roll back to the legacy flow via the `reset_v2` flag. Page secondary on-call only if rollback fails. Log every escalation in the incident tracker with the flag state and error sample. Do not restart the token service mid-rollback. For questions outside business hours, email the revamp leads at the address below.

alerts address for kafof-bagag: kasael@olvarqdyn.corp